Analysis
Latin America and the Caribbean recorded 412.51 kt for land-use change — emissions in 2023.
Compared with earlier readings it is down 0.4% on the previous year and up 147.4% over ten years.
Over the whole period, land-use change — emissions in Latin America and the Caribbean peaked at 1,437 kt in 1998 and was at its lowest, 155.56 kt, in 2009.
Latin America and the Caribbean ranks 10th of 32 groups on this measure, in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
